If p is a statement, the negation of p is another statement that is exactly the opposite of p. The negation of a statement p is denoted ~p ("not p"). Notice that "All goats are mammals" is a statement that is true according to our everyday experience, while "Some goats aren't mammals" is a statement that is false according to our everyday experience. The Commonwealth of Virginia does permit underage persons to consume alcohol in certain circumstances, however, this generally requires such persons to be inside of a private residence and under the direct supervision of their parent(s) or guardian(s).
